Frank is a little boy who believes honesty is always the best policy,
so he says whatever comes to mind. But Frank's subjective observations
soon have everyone mad at him and he isn't sure why. Frank turns
to his grandfather, who has a history of brutal frankness himself.
Grandpa Ernest soon shows Frank how to temper his subjectivity with
kindness. I've known a few adults (including myself at times) who
could benefit from Grandpa Ernest's wisdom! The bright, over-the-top
illustrations do a great job of showing just how annoyed everyone
becomes with Frank's bluntness. A cute, quirky reminder for everyone
that honesty and kindness can go hand in hand.
